City of Augusta to recognize August as Agriculture Month
Share this @internewscast.com

AUGUSTA, Ga. () – Mayor Garnett Johnson, along with the City of Augusta-Richmond County, will make an official proclamation designating August as Agriculture Month in Augusta, as announced by the city on Monday.

The city stated in a press release that the official declaration event is scheduled for Aug. 19, at 2 p.m. at the Augusta Municipal Building, located at 535 Telfair Street in Augusta.

“The proclamation honors the city’s ongoing commitment to local agriculture, food equity, and community resilience,” the city said in a statement.

During the ceremony for Augusta Agriculture Month, the mayor will also honor Loretta and Samuel Adderson, the founders of Adderson’s Historic Black Farm in Keysville, Ga.

The community-wide celebration is also being coordinated by Growing Augusta: Arts, Agriculture & Agency with support from Augusta.Farm
